Technical Field

The invention relates to the field of building construction, in particular to a structure and a method for connecting a keel wall and a masonry wall.

Background

In the transformation project, in order to reduce load, the newly-increased wall body of bathroom often adopts fossil fragments wall with panel combination form, and when the bathroom area has the limit, for the usable floor area of increase bathroom, reduces the wall thickness, the partition wall also often adopts thinner fossil fragments wall, and the position of fossil fragments wall and the wall of building connection, often ftractures, can even produce the infiltration phenomenon. Among the prior art keel wall and the joint of building wall often only adopt the processing of plastering, receive striking or keel wall when warping when keel wall, the junction often can the fracture.

Detailed Description

The invention is further described below with reference to the figures and examples.

As shown in fig. 1, 2 and 3, in the connection structure of the keel wall and the masonry wall, the keel wall includes a keel frame fixed on the surface of the masonry wall 4 and two base plates 3 respectively adhered and fixed on two side surfaces of the keel frame, at least one side of the two base plates 3 extends out of the keel frame to form an extension section, the masonry wall 4 is provided with two grooves 5 for the extension section to be inserted, and the two grooves 5 are filled with a sealant 7.

This keel frame adopts horizontal keel 2 and vertical keel 1 of violently erecting vertical fixation, keel frame in order to improve the intensity of keel wall. The base plate 3 is connected with the masonry wall 4 in a splicing mode, so that the water seepage path is lengthened and bent, a certain waterproof effect is achieved, the waterproof layer is used for further waterproof treatment at the joint, and the waterproof effect is further improved. The two side surfaces of the keel framework are provided with the base plate 3, so that the keel framework is exposed for a long time and is corroded and damaged, and the waterproof and waterproof effects of the keel wall are further improved.

Preferably, as shown in fig. 3, a waterproof carcass reinforcing material 8 is fixed at the intersection of the base plate 3 and the side of the masonry wall 4 needing waterproof treatment, and a coating layer 9 is coated on the surface of the waterproof carcass reinforcing material 8, the surface of the masonry wall 4 and the surface of the base plate 3.

In the first embodiment, the base plate 3 is a porcelain power Easter plate, the bonding degree of the waterproof carcass reinforcing material 8 and the porcelain power Easter plate is higher, the waterproof carcass reinforcing material can be tightly attached to the porcelain power Easter plate, and the waterproof effect is improved.

Preferably, as shown in fig. 2, a steel wire mesh 12 is fixed on the surface of the side, which needs to be waterproofed, of the masonry wall 4 and the base plate 3, mortar 13 is coated on the steel wire mesh 12, and a coating layer 9 is coated on the surface of the mortar 13.

In the second embodiment, the base plate 3 is made of fiber cement board, and the combination of the steel wire mesh 12 and the mortar 13 is used for improving the waterproof effect. The fiber cement board is bonded with the steel wire mesh 12 and the mortar 13 more tightly.

Preferably, as shown in fig. 1 and 3, the surface of the paint layer 9 is fixed with a face brick 11.

The face brick 11 has a certain waterproof effect and a decorative effect, and the masonry wall 4 and the keel wall are connected into a whole.

The invention also provides a method for connecting the keel wall and the masonry wall, which comprises the following steps:

fixing a keel framework of the keel wall on the masonry;

two grooves 5 are respectively formed in the positions, corresponding to the installation positions of the two base plate plates 3, on the masonry wall 4;

two base plate plates 3 are respectively stuck and fixed on two side surfaces of the keel framework, and the two base plate plates 3 extend out of the keel framework to form extension sections;

the extension sections are respectively inserted into the two grooves 5;

and filling the two grooves 5 with sealant 7.

The keel frame adopts vertical keel 1 and horizontal keel 2 to combine, and vertical keel 1 top and bottom are led the wall with the concrete on upper floor bottom and this floor respectively and are connected, and horizontal keel 2 and vertical keel 1 welded fastening. Furthermore, adopt special binder 6 to bond extension segment and recess 5 to fill sealed glue 7 with the gap of recess 5 and carry out the shutoff, guarantee that extension segment and recess 5 are connected closely, avoid the infiltration, when avoiding the fossil fragments wall to receive the striking or fossil fragments wall warp, the junction fracture of building wall 4 and fossil fragments wall.

Preferably, as shown in fig. 1 and 2, after the two grooves 5 are filled with the sealant 7, a waterproof carcass reinforcing material 8 is fixed at the intersection of the base plate 3 and the side of the masonry wall 4 which needs to be subjected to waterproof treatment;

and coating a coating layer 9 on the surfaces of the waterproof matrix reinforcing material 8, the masonry wall 4 and the base plate 3.

Fixing a waterproof matrix reinforcing material 8 at the internal corner of the joint of the keel wall and the masonry wall 4, enabling the waterproof matrix reinforcing material 8 to be attached to the surfaces of the base plate 3 and the masonry wall 4, and coating a coating layer 9 on the exterior of the masonry wall 4 and the base plate 3, wherein the coating layer 9 is waterproof coating.

Preferably, as shown in fig. 3, after the two grooves 5 are filled with the sealant 7, a steel wire mesh 12 is fixed on the surfaces of the masonry wall 4 and the base plate 3 which need to be subjected to waterproof treatment;

coating mortar 13 on the steel wire mesh 12;

and coating a coating layer 9 on the surface of the mortar 13.

When the base plate 3 is made of fiber cement plates, the steel wire meshes 12 are arranged outside the base plate 3 and the masonry wall 4, then mortar 13 is smeared on the outer surface of the wall and the steel wire meshes 12, waterproof materials are coated outside the mortar 13, the bonding degree of the fiber cement plates and the mortar 13 is higher, the masonry wall 4 and the base plate 3 are connected into a whole, and the subsequent waterproof layers are favorably arranged.

Preferably, after the construction of the paint layer 9 is completed, the face brick 11 is fixed on the surface of the paint layer 9.

The surface of the coating layer 9 is adhered with the face bricks 11 on the base layer plate 3 of the masonry wall and the keel wall through the adhesive 10, so that the waterproof performance is further improved.

According to the invention, the grooves are formed in the masonry wall 4, the base layer plates 3 are inserted into the grooves, and waterproof treatment is carried out, so that the keel wall and the masonry wall 4 form a whole, and the technical problem that the joint of the partition wall and the masonry wall 4 is easy to crack and seep in the prior art is solved. The guide wall has the advantages of simple structure, convenient and quick construction and thin wall body, and increases the use area of a toilet.
